About Schuyler Lake, NY
Schuyler Lake is a small community located in New York with a population of 88 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$39,375 per year, which is 48% below the national median of $75,149. The median age of 60.7 years is notably older the US median age of 38.9 years, suggesting a more established community with a higher proportion of long-term residents.

Economy & Employment
The local economy in Schuyler Lake shows an unemployment rate of 0.0%, which is lower than the national rate of 3.7%, indicating a relatively strong job market. The poverty rate stands at 14.8%, above the national average of 12.4%. Workers in Schuyler Lake have an average one-way commute time of 25.9 minutes.
